Marion -- A Marion man has been charged with first-degree murder and felony child abuse in connection with the 2024 death of his three-month-old daughter.
According to the Marion Police Department, the charges against Timothy Michael Blake Thorne, 31, were served on Wednesday, March 25, 2026. Thorne was already in custody at the McDowell County Jail on unrelated charges when the new warrants were issued.
Incident Background
The case began shortly after midnight on September 12, 2024. Officers responded to a report of an infant in cardiac arrest at a residence located at 34 Carroll Street. Upon arrival, police were met by Thorne, who directed them to an upstairs bedroom where the three-month-old child was found unresponsive.
Another adult was also present at the residence.
Emergency personnel from the Marion Police Department and McDowell County EMS performed lifesaving measures at the scene. The infant was transported to McDowell Hospital and subsequently airlifted to Mission Hospital in Asheville, where she died later that day.
Investigative Process
The Marion Police Department conducted an investigation that spanned approximately one and a half years. Investigators stated the timeframe was necessary to conduct interviews and await the results of comprehensive medical records and forensic reports.
On March 25, investigators officially charged Thorne with:
One count of First-Degree Murder
One count of Felony Child Abuse
Current Legal Status
Thorne is currently being held at the McDowell County Jail with no bond. Records from the McDowell County Sheriff’s Office indicate he was already being held on two counts of violating a domestic violence protection order.
The investigation remains active as authorities determine if additional charges will be filed in this case.
